[发明专利]一种泛在定位信号静态定位方法及系统有效
申请号: | 201910800740.6 | 申请日: | 2019-08-28 |
公开(公告)号: | CN110569892B | 公开(公告)日: | 2022-04-01 |
发明(设计)人: | 张振兵 | 申请(专利权)人: | 武汉大学 |
主分类号: | G06K9/62 | 分类号: | G06K9/62;G01C21/20 |
代理公司: | 武汉科皓知识产权代理事务所(特殊普通合伙) 42222 | 代理人: | 罗飞 |
地址: | 430072 湖*** | 国省代码: | 湖北;42 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 一种 定位 信号 静态 方法 系统 | ||
1.一种泛在定位信号静态定位方法,其特征在于,包括:
步骤S1:获取一个或多个静态定位坐标,将每一个静态定位坐标作为一个初始簇;
步骤S2:判断簇的数量是否满足预设值,或者簇是否满足设定条件,当簇的数量满足预设值或者簇满足设定条件时,则执行步骤S4,否则执行步骤S3,其中,设定条件为簇间距离最小的两个簇的簇间距离是否超过设定的阈值;
步骤S3:计算任意两个簇的簇间距离,根据计算出的簇间距离,合并簇间距离最小的两个簇,然后返回步骤S2;
步骤S4:筛选出聚类簇距离满足预设参数的簇,获得包含目标簇的集合S,其中,聚类簇距离为合并成当前簇的两个簇的簇间距离;
步骤S5:根据集合S中包含的簇中的样本数量,选择数量最多的簇作为目标簇;
步骤S6:对目标簇包含的所有样本的定位结果进行加权平均,获得最终静态定位结果。
2.如权利要求1所述的方法,其特征在于,步骤S3具体包括:
步骤S3.1:根据公式(1)计算任意两个簇(Cm,Cn)包含的两个样本之间的距离,公式(1)的形式如下:
其中,(Xi,Yi,Zi)和(Xj,Yj,Zj)分别代表簇Cm中的样本i的特征和簇Cn中的样本j的特征;
步骤S3.2:根据任意两个样本之间的距离,基于公式(2)计算任意两个簇的簇间距离,公式(2)的形式如下:
其中,davg(Cm,Cn)代表Cm和Cn两个簇的簇间距离,Cm和Cn代表两个簇,|Cm|代表簇Cm中的样本数量,|Cn|代表簇Cn中的样本数量,i和j分别代表簇Cm和Cn中的一个样本,dij代表样本i和j之间的距离;
步骤S3.3:根据计算出的簇间距离,合并簇间距离最小的两个簇,然后返回步骤S2。
3.如权利要求1所述的方法,其特征在于,步骤S4具体包括:根据公式(3)筛选出聚类簇距离满足预设参数的簇,获得包含目标簇的集合S,公式(3)的形式如下:
S={Ci|D(Ci)Threshold} (3)
其中,S代表一个包含目标簇的集合,Ci代表第i个簇,D(Ci)代表Ci的聚类簇距离,Threshold代表一个预设参数值。
4.如权利要求1所述的方法,其特征在于,步骤S5具体包括:通过公式(4)选择数量最多的簇作为目标簇,其中,公式(4)的形式如下:
CObj=Max(S) (4)
其中,CObj代表目标簇,Max(S)代表从集合S中寻找出具有最多样本数量的簇。
5.如权利要求2所述的方法,其特征在于,步骤S6具体包括:通过公式(5)对目标簇包含的所有样本的定位结果进行加权平均,获得最终静态定位结果,其中,公式(5)的形式如下:
其中,(X,Y,Z)代表最终获得的当前定位结果,(Xi,Yi,Zi)代表目标簇CObj中第i个样本的坐标,Pi代表第i个样本的权重,n代表目标簇中的样本数量。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于武汉大学,未经武汉大学许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/201910800740.6/1.html,转载请声明来源钻瓜专利网。